Pasar una variable de contexto a través de una etiqueta de inclusión

Realizar una comprobación para ver si un usuario asiste o no. ¿Cómo paso la variable de contexto?is_attending a la plantilla sin obtener un error de sintaxis en'is_attending': context['is_attending']? El cheque es básicamente para divs de estilo y todo eso. ¿Qué estoy haciendo mal?

modelo:

{% for event in upcoming %}
    {% registration %}

    {% if is_attending %}
         Registered!
    {% else %}
          Register button
    {% endif %}

    yadda yadda divs...
{% endfor %} 

filters.py

@register.inclusion_tag('events/list.html', takes_context=True)
def registration(context, event):
    request = context['request']
    profile = Profile.objects.get(user=request.user)
    attendees = [a.profile for a in Attendee.objects.filter(event=event)]
    if profile in attendees:
        'is_attending': context['is_attending']
        return is_attending
    else:
        return ''

¡Gracias!

Respuestas a la pregunta(1)

Su respuesta a la pregunta